Cumbrian housebuilder backs Workington Town ladies rugby player

A Cumbrian housebuilder is sponsoring a Workington Town ladies player for the new season.

Genesis Homes, based in Penrith, is backing its project manager Josie Srimgour.

Josie plays a variety of positions in the backs line and has already scored four tries this season.

After four years of playing Rugby Union, Josie joined Workington Town women’s first team earlier this year ready for her first full season in Rugby League.

Josie said: “I’m incredibly grateful to Genesis Homes for its support, it means a lot to have my workplace behind me. Playing for Workington Town is something I’m really passionate about, and knowing my employer is cheering me on both on and off the pitch gives me a real boost.”

Nicky Gordon, managing director of Genesis Homes, said: “We’re thrilled to support a fantastic rugby team close to our beautiful developments and very much close to my heart.

“Josie telling me that she was joining Town brought a huge amount of nostalgia having personally followed the club all over the country as a young lad with my dad, as the club went through its successful spell in the early to mid-90s. To see the club now have a growing women’s team is really pleasing.

“Supporting the communities in which we build is high on our agenda, so with developments at Derwent Rise, Seaton and Farries Field, Stainburn, this felt like the perfect opportunity to back a local team as well as championing Josie’s dedication to the sport.”
